funchum8am · 19/02/2012 16:24

I'm so sorry to hear you're going through this. I have had two MCs at a similar point in pregnancy and was told that if the bleeding soaked a pad full once per hour or more often, then I should go to A&E. It sounds like that's what is going on so you would be best getting checked out. Shocking that they can't scan you til Tuesday as well, though similar to my experience too. Do get yourself to a medic, better safe than sorry. Then 2-3 weeks of lighter bleeding is about normal apparently (though actually I had more like 9-10 days each time).
